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Unroll the refrigerated crescent roll dough and separate it into 8 triangular pieces along the perforated lines.
Place one slice of deli ham on the wide end of each triangle. Sprinkle about 2 tablespoons of shredded cheddar cheese on top of the ham.
Starting at the wide end, roll up the dough tightly towards the tip to enclose the filling. Place the rolled crescents tip-side down on the prepared baking sheet.
In a small microwave-safe bowl, melt the butter (about 20-30 seconds). Stir in the garlic powder.
Brush the garlic butter over the tops of the crescent rolls using a pastry brush.
Bake in the preheated oven for 10-12 minutes, or until the crescents are golden brown and the cheese is melted.
Remove from the oven and let the crescents cool for 2-3 minutes. Optionally, garnish with a sprinkle of parsley for added color.
Serve warm and enjoy!
